Java机考

System.out.println(String.format("%.2f",24.449));
import java.util.Scanner;
import java.util.Arrays;
import java.util.ArrayList;
public class Test{
    
    public static long getsum(String str){
        long sum = 0l;
        for(int  i = 0 ; i < str.length() ; i++){
            int x = Integer.parseInt(str.charAt(i)+"");
            if( x % 2 == 0)
                sum += x;
        }
        return sum;
    }
    
    public static int getdiv(int n,int b){
        int count = 0; 
        for(int i = 1 ; i <= n ; i++){
            if( i % b == 0){
                count++;
            }
        }
        return count;
    }
    
    public static int step(int s){
        if( s == 0)
            return 0;
        if( s == 1 )
            return 1;
        if( s == 2 )
            return 2;
        return step(s-1) + step(s - 2);
    }
    
    public static boolean primenum(int num){
        if( num <= 3 )
            return num >1;
        for( int i = 2; i < num ; i ++){
            if( num % i == 0)
                return false;
        }
        return true;
    }
    
    public static void leapyear(){
        for(int i = 1990 ; i <= 2010 ; i++){
            if( (i % 4 == 0 && i % 100 != 0 ) || (i % 400 == 0))
                System.out.println(i);
        }
    }
    
    public static String otherstr(String str){
        String newstr = "";
        
        for(int i = 0 ; i < str.length() ; i++){
            char ch = str.charAt(i);
            if( ch >= 'a' && ch <= 'z' )
                ch = (char)( 'z' - ch + 'a');
            if( ch >= 'A' && ch <= 'Z' )
                ch = (char)('Z' - ch + 'A');
            newstr += ch;
        }
        return newstr;
    }
    
    public static int jiecheng(int num){
        if( num == 1)
            return 1;
        return jiecheng(num - 1) * num;
    }
    
    public static int[] getswitch(int [] arr){
        int maxi = 0;
        int mini = 0;
        for(int i = 0 ; i < arr.length ; i++){
            if(arr[maxi] < arr[i])
                maxi = i;
            if(arr[mini] > arr[i])
                mini = i;
        }
        int temp = arr[arr.length - 1];
        arr[arr.length - 1] = arr[maxi];
        arr[maxi] = temp;
        
        temp = arr[0];
        arr[0] = arr[mini];
        arr[mini] = temp;
        
        return arr;
    }
    
    public static int eatpeach(int days){
        int sum = 1;
        for( int i = days; i > 1 ; i--){
            sum = (sum + 1) * 2;
        }
        return sum;
    }
    
    public static String replaceAB(String stra,String strb){
        String str = "";
        for( int i = 0 ; i < stra.length() ; i++){
            String s = stra.charAt(i) + "";
            if( (!str.contains(s)) && (!strb.contains(s)) ){
                str += s;
            }
        }
        return str;
    }
    
    public static String kaisacode(String str){
        String newstr = "";
        for(int i = 0 ; i < str.length() ; i++){
            char ch = str.charAt(i);
            if( ch >= 'a' && ch <= 'z' )
                ch = (char) ((ch - 'a' + 5) % 26 + 'a' );
            if( ch >= 'A' && ch <= 'Z' )
                ch = (char) ( (ch - 'A' + 5 ) % 26 + 'A');
            newstr +=  ch;
        }
        return newstr;
    }
    
    public static String nopeate(String str){
        String newstr = "";
        for(int i = 0 ; i < str.length() ; i++){
            for(int j = i ; j < str.length() ; j++){
                
            }
            
        }
        return newstr;
    }
    
    public static int miaoshu(String str){
        String [] strarr = str.split(":");
        int h = Integer.parseInt(strarr[0]);
        int m = Integer.parseInt(strarr[1]);
        int s = Integer.parseInt(strarr[2]);
        return h * 60 * 60 + m * 60 + s;
    }
    
    public static String buchongfu(String str){
        String [] strarr = new String[str.length()];
        for(int i = 0 ; i < str.length() ; i++){
            String newstr = str.charAt(i) +"";
            for(int j = i + 1; j < str.length() ; j ++){
                char ch = str.charAt(j);
                if(newstr.contains(ch+"")){
                    break;
                }else{
                    newstr += ch;
                }
            }
            strarr[i] = newstr;
        }
        int index = 0;
        for(int i = 0 ; i < strarr.length ; i ++){
            if(strarr[index].length() < strarr[i].length() )
                index = i;
        }
        return strarr[index];
    }
    
    public static void main(String args[]){
        /*
        Scanner scan = new Scanner(System.in);
        String str = null;
        str = scan.next();
        System.out.println(getsum(str));
        */
        /*
        Scanner scan  = new Scanner(System.in);
        int n = 0 ; 
        int  b = 0 ; 
        n = scan.nextInt();
        b = scan.nextInt();     
        System.out.println(getdiv(n,b));*/
        
        /*
        Scanner scan = new Scanner(System.in);
        int [] intarr = new int[90];
        int count = 0;
        int s = 0;
        System.out.println("输入");
        do{
            s = scan.nextInt();
            intarr[count] = s;
            count++;
        }while(s != 0);
        System.out.println("输出");
        for(int i = 0 ; i < count-1 ; i ++){
            System.out.println(step(intarr[i]));
        }*/
        
        /*
        Scanner scan = new Scanner(System.in);
        int num = scan.nextInt();
        System.out.println(primenum(num));*/
        
        //leapyear();
        
        /*
        Scanner scan = new Scanner(System.in);
        String str = scan.nextLine();
        System.out.println(otherstr(str));*/
        
        /*
        Scanner scan = new Scanner(System.in);
        int num = scan.nextInt();
        System.out.println(jiecheng(num));*/
        
        /*
        Scanner scan = new Scanner(System.in);
        int [] arr = new int[10];
        for(int i = 0 ; i < 10 ; i++){
            arr[i] = scan.nextInt();
        }
        arr = getswitch(arr);
        System.out.println(Arrays.toString(arr));
        */
        /*
        Scanner scan = new Scanner(System.in);
        int days = scan.nextInt();
        scan.close();
        System.out.println(eatpeach(days));
        */
        
        //System.out.println(replaceAB("1213","2a"));
        
        //System.out.println(kaisacode("T"));
        
        //System.out.println(miaoshu("01:10:10"));
        //System.out.println(miaoshu("12:05:05"));
        //System.out.println(buchongfu("pwwkew"));
        
        
    }
    
    
}

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 159,716评论 4 364
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 67,558评论 1 294
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 109,431评论 0 244
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 44,127评论 0 209
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 52,511评论 3 287
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 40,692评论 1 222
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 31,915评论 2 313
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 30,664评论 0 202
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 34,412评论 1 246
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 30,616评论 2 245
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 32,105评论 1 260
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 28,424评论 2 254
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 33,098评论 3 238
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 26,096评论 0 8
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 26,869评论 0 197
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 35,748评论 2 276
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 35,641评论 2 271

推荐阅读更多精彩内容

  • 人山人海,行色匆匆,突然间有些想恋爱了。 可是自己却在封闭的小木屋里,站在黑暗的边缘,聆听窗外的纷扰。 有人会来询...
    慕暄和阅读 244评论 0 0
  • 1. 知识这个词,是我接触最多的概念之一。但如果要让我说出它的清晰概念,我却发现自己做不到。 早期接触的是:有用的...
    安安的进阶之路阅读 559评论 0 6
  • 岁月流转,不知不觉,麦苗没膝。 一地老去的谷荻,定格在记忆的屏幕上。还有那首提谷荻的儿歌,一并老去。 春天的小梨,...
    萧夏微凉阅读 630评论 6 4
  • 今天他又出去找房子了。 只是有一次他说要离婚,我说那你搬出去啊!他真的就去找房子去了。当时年初嫌贵下不了决心要租。...
    成长与我阅读 257评论 4 4